Key Responsibilities:

Evaluate and explore new and emerging manufacturing technologies.

Lead efforts in Design for Manufacturing across various development engineering teams.

Define manufacturing procedures, operation sequences, and prepare tooling and gauge lists.

Develop and validate N/C programs, create detailed operations sheets, and work instructions for complex machined parts and sub-assemblies.

Enhance mature programs through CAD/CAM, custom macros, and manual coding.

Establish and update time standards, man-to-machine ratios, and economic run quantities.

Provide cost estimates for new business initiatives and process enhancements.

Collaborate daily with cross-functional teams, including engineers, technicians, operations, and quality professionals.

Seize leadership opportunities within the Group.

Support automated manufacturing cells to improve process stability and reduce labor dependence and variability.
